This hands-on course is your gateway to understanding and using Appleās powerful new Foundation Models Framework. Whether you're an iOS developer or just curious about integrating Apple Intelligence into your apps, this course will walk you through everything you need to get started and go beyond the basics.
You'll learn how to:
- ā Get started with the Foundation Models Framework
- š¬ Interact with Apple Intelligence models using prompts
- š Stream responses in real-time
- š§ Use guided generation with
@Guide
and@Generable
- š ļø Create and integrate tools for natural language tasks
- š± Seamlessly connect the Foundation Models API with your SwiftUI apps
Whether you want to generate content, build creative tools, or enhance user experiences with natural language understanding, this course provides a solid foundation (pun intended).
š§ Work in Progress
This course is a living project! New sections and updates will be added as Apple expands its Foundation Models capabilities. Stay tuned for the latest demos, examples, and real-world integrations as they become available.
Curriculum
Frequently Asked Questions
Who is this course for?
This course is perfect for iOS developers looking to harness the power of Appleās new Foundation Models Framework in their SwiftUI apps. Whether you're building productivity tools, creative assistants, or intelligent interfaces, this course will help you unlock Apple Intelligence and integrate it directly into your apps. Itās also great for developers curious about natural language understanding, prompt engineering, and on-device AI with Appleās latest technologies.
What will you learn in this course?
In this course, youāll learn how to:
- ā Get started with the Foundation Models Framework
- š§ Interact with Apple Intelligence models through prompt-based APIs
- š Stream responses and handle real-time output
- š§ Use guided generation with
@Guide
and@Generable
for structured prompts - š ļø Build custom tools that respond to natural language inputs
- š± Integrate Foundation Models seamlessly into your SwiftUI apps
Youāll gain hands-on experience building intelligent user experiences that feel native, fast, and responsiveāusing Appleās officially supported frameworks.
Is the course content complete?
This course is a work in progress.
New sections will be added as Apple continues to expand and refine the Foundation Models Framework. Youāll receive lifetime updates, including the latest APIs, examples, and real-world use cases as they become available.
What is your refund policy?
We offer a 14-day refund policy to ensure your satisfaction. If you're not completely happy with your purchase, you have two weeks to request a refundāno questions asked. This allows you to explore the course risk-free and reflects our commitment to delivering high-quality learning experiences.
Mohammad Azam
Mohammad Azam is a highly experienced and accomplished developer with over a decade of professional experience in writing software. He has played an integral role in the success of several Fortune 500 companies including Valic, AIG, Dell, Baker Hughes, and Blinds.com, where he served as a lead mobile developer.
Azam's expertise has helped him become a top instructor on both Udemy and LinkedIn, with more than 100K students enrolled in his courses. He currently serves as a lead instructor at DigitalCrafts, a software bootcamp where he trains developers who now work at prestigious companies like Apple, JP Morgan Chase, and Exxon.
Azam is not only a developer and instructor but also an international speaker who has been sharing his knowledge and expertise since 2006. In his free time, he enjoys exercising and planning his next adventure to explore the unknown corners of the world.
Single-Course License
$197
Full access to this course only
This is a one-time payment that grants access to this course only, not to any other courses.
Buy NowAzamSharp Pro Membership
$29 /Month
Unlimited access to this and all other current & future courses
This is a recurring payment, charged automatically on a monthly basis.
Become a Pro